Transaction 088066806dda73504a33ba12a1b9ab026ca7524be4b24d507f940bc42c719ed6

1 Input
2 Outputs
  • 088066806dda73504a33ba12a1b9ab026ca7524be4b24d507f940bc42c719ed6:0
  • value  7000000
    address  1CYVhWbTe4AHWhAtynhTEGdofAEKU2Vwm
  • 088066806dda73504a33ba12a1b9ab026ca7524be4b24d507f940bc42c719ed6:1
  • value  2938174
    address  bc1qs4dsjglwjjhcnnpgnzrmsgucc9dhullty828a9